Challenges in Ensuring Accuracy
There are several challenges that medical professionals face when it comes to ensuring accurate pre-analytical procedures in Point-Of-Care Testing environments. Some of the main challenges include:
1. Limited Training and Experience
Many Healthcare Providers who perform POCT may have limited training and experience in phlebotomy techniques. This lack of expertise can lead to errors in sample collection, processing, and handling, which can affect the accuracy of Test Results.
2. Time Constraints
Point-Of-Care Testing environments are often fast-paced, with Healthcare Providers needing to perform multiple tests in a short amount of time. This can lead to rushed sample collection and processing, increasing the likelihood of errors occurring.
3. Inadequate Quality Control
Ensuring proper Quality Control measures in Point-Of-Care Testing environments can be challenging. Without proper Quality Control, there is a higher risk of inaccurate Test Results due to factors such as sample contamination or equipment malfunction.
The Importance of Proper Phlebotomy Techniques
Phlebotomy is a critical step in the pre-analytical phase of testing that involves the collection of blood samples from patients. Proper phlebotomy techniques are essential for obtaining accurate Test Results and can help prevent errors in Point-Of-Care Testing environments.
1. Patient Identification
- Verify patient's identity using at least two unique identifiers.
- Confirm patient's date of birth or another identifying factor before collecting samples.
2. Sample Collection
- Use sterile equipment and follow aseptic techniques during blood collection.
- Properly label all sample tubes with patient information and collection date/time.
3. Sample Handling
- Transport blood samples promptly to the testing area to prevent degradation or clotting.
- Store samples at appropriate temperatures to maintain Sample Integrity.
Strategies for Overcoming Challenges
Despite the challenges faced in ensuring accurate pre-analytical procedures in Point-Of-Care Testing environments, there are strategies that Healthcare Providers can implement to help overcome these challenges:
1. Training and Education
Provide comprehensive training and education programs for Healthcare Providers who perform Point-Of-Care Testing, with a focus on proper phlebotomy techniques and Quality Control measures.
2. Automation and Technology
Implement automated systems and technology solutions in Point-Of-Care Testing environments to streamline processes, reduce human error, and improve accuracy in sample collection and processing.
3. Quality Assurance Programs
Establish quality assurance programs in Point-Of-Care Testing environments to monitor and evaluate the accuracy of Test Results, identify areas for improvement, and ensure compliance with regulatory standards.
